This audiobook retells three classic Celtic myths—The Tale of Cu Chulainn, The Children of Lir, and The Tale of Finn Mac Cool—in an authentic style that retains original Irish terms without simplification, encouraging listeners to engage deeply with the language and culture. Suitable for ages 9-12, the narration includes subtle orchestral music and offers a brief historical context on Irish storytelling. Parents should note the stories contain traditional mythological themes, including heroism and conflict, presented in a way that is appropriate for middle-grade listeners.
